What is NESTA FameLab?

NESTA FameLab is an exciting national competition to find talented scientists and engineers who can share their enthusiasm and knowledge with the public in an interesting and entertaining way.

Since 2005 we’ve uncovered three fabulous winners and encouraged many more brilliant communicators to engage the general public in science, technology and engineering.

Together with our partners and sponsors, we are now taking some time to develop NESTA FameLab into an even more significant event among both the scientific community and the wider public. We will also be looking to work with other projects and initiatives that are taking place, such as the Beacons for Public Engagement.

We are planning to launch the next NESTA FameLab competition in the autumn of 2008 with the heats taking place nationally towards the end of 2008 and into 2009. As soon as our plans are confirmed we will update the website with all the information.

What is the aim of NESTA FameLab?

The aim of the competition is to encourage scientists and engineers to inspire and excite the public imagination with a vision of science in the 21st century. We are searching for the new voices of UK science and engineering who will be able to develop their ideas and presentation skills for an adult audience.
